Obituary for Nancy J Ritchie (Ritchie)

Nancy Jane Ritchie of Somersworth New Hampshire left this world peacefully on June 21, 2021, following an arduous, nearly 2 year battle with Cancer. In her final days, we take comfort in knowing that she was surrounded by her grandchildren and children who were grateful to be by her side in her final moments.
Nancy was born in Massachusetts to the late George and Jane Ritchie. She was the third of four daughters. Nancy was preceded in death by her son, Jared Scott Edmunds and her daughter Christina Lynne Edmunds.
She is survived by her grandchildren, Nicole Keeth, Alexander Lawrence, Nicholas Lawrence, Casey McNair, Miranda McNair and Ealasaid Edmunds. Son, David Edmunds, Jr., and daughter and son-in law, Bonnie and Michael McNair. She is also survived by her three sisters, Ann Domela, Evelyn Ferland and Betsie Kilmain and many nieces and nephews.
Nancy held many jobs in her life but was perhaps most known for what became her profession as a relay truck driver in Springfield Missouri. She was always full of stories of her adventures on her big rig during her trips across the southwestern states, back and forth to Kingman Arizona. When she retired and started her treatment journey, she briefly moved to New Hampshire to start treatment and then down to North Carolina to reconnect with her sister Ann and her family down there. At the height of COVID, she spent most of her time, having fabric shipped in so she could spend her time sewing face masks which she would then sterilize and package to give away at random, hang outside her apartment for passersby or mail out to family members to ensure their safety. She continued with her mask-making, when she moved back in with daughter, Bonnie in New Hampshire to continue treatment up north, donating masks to local charities and anyone else who asked for some.
Nancy was best known for her baking wizardry, and on any given day could be found tooling away in the kitchen whipping up snacks for the grandkids or neighbors. She created a family recipe book which included recipes from many family members and went on to perfect and distribute copies among the family for Christmas. It has now been dubbed “The Family Bible” by the other cooking enthusiasts in the family.
Nancy will be remembered by all as that sassy little red head who always had a zinger on the ready and made our lives just a little sweeter with her fabulous confections and her willingness to be there for anyone who needed her. She will be sorely missed.
